@Darkseid_of_town

True Believers Empyre She-Hulk (2020 Marvel) #1 Published May 2020
Reprinting Savage She-Hulk (1980) #1 Written by Stan Lee. Art by John Buscema. 28 pages, full color. Rated T Cover price $1.00.

True Believers Empyre Mar-Vell (2020 Marvel) #1 Published May 2020
Reprinting Avengers (1963) #89, 28 pages, full color. Rated T Cover price $1.00.
